Chhatar Pura is a small village of 366 hectares in Chhabra Tehsil in Baran district in the State of Rajasthan, India.[2] The village is administrated by a sarpanch who is elected representative of the village by the local elections. Chhatar Pura depends on Chhabra, the nearest town for all major economic activities.[3] The village has government-provided water facilities that include Two taps, One Well supply, Two tanks, One tubewell, and One handpump. The villagers also acquire water from some of the natural water sources - Two rivers, Two canals and Two springs. Chhatar Pura is also surrounded by Two lakes. The population of the village depends on the source of drinking water during summer on Handpump. Chhatar Pura's pin code is 325220[4], and village code is 03941800. The area of Chhatar Pura is segregated as 45.25 hectares irrigated area, 61.05 hectares unirrigated, the 36.9 hectare area under culturable waste (including gauchar and groves), and remaining 42.92 hectare area not available for cultivation.

Chhatar Pura has One public telephone. Chhatar Pura has Two banks and Two credit societies for the regulation of economic activity. The village is also equipped with Two recreational centers.

The village has an uninterrupted 24 hours electric supply from a power grid.

Demographics

Chhatar Pura is a census village in the district of Baran, Rajasthan. The village has a total population of 521 and has total administration over 118 houses which are connected to supplies basic amenities like water and sewerage.

  • Chhatar Pura has 80 children, 37 boys and 43 girls.
  • Scheduled caste counts for 54 (10.36%) males constitute 30 (5.76%) of the population and females 24 (4.61%).

Educational institutions

As per the census 2011 report, 252 people are literate in Chhatar Pura out of which 157 are males and 95 are females.

Employment

According to a census 2011 report, 314 people of the total population are employed. The workforce is 167 male, 147 female with 314 (100.0%) of all workers being employed full-time, this includes 167 males and 147 females. 167 males and 147 females are considered as the main cultivators.

They depend on the agricultural markets (Mandi) of the nearby towns of Chhabra and Baran to sell agricultural produce and make their living.
